WebMar 21, 2024 · The first step in an effective weed management program is to ensure a solid, uniform stand of rice. Plant only high quality, uncontaminated, certified rice seed. The Florida state regulations for rice seed certification specify that a maximum of 0.05% weed seed is allowed in certified rice seed. Wild rice grows in streams, … WebNov 19, 2024 · Florida Crystals is the state’s largest rice grower and owns Florida’s only rice mill. Planting begins in March and runs through June. Harvesting begins in July and ends in early November.
